Virginia Greens Retirement Community in Williamsburg, VA provides independent-living care for residents who are largely self-sufficient but want the assurance of rapid medical response. Each apartment is equipped with an in-unit emergency alert system that immediately notifies staff if assistance is needed, ensuring that help can be dispatched around the clock. While routine medical services such as medication management or skilled nursing are not part of the independent-living package, residents are supported in coordinating outside healthcare providers, and transportation can be arranged for off-site medical appointments.
Additional safeguards center on security and monitoring. The campus is secured with controlled entry points, and trained personnel monitor common areas day and night. Staff members receive instruction in first aid and emergency protocols, so residents can expect prompt attention if an incident occurs. Regular safety drills, well-lit walkways, and maintained alarm systems reduce risks and help residents feel confident moving about the community.
Apartments come in several floor plans, and not every unit includes every feature. Possible options include air conditioning, handicap-accessible layouts, wheelchair-accessible showers, private patios, and high-speed Wi-Fi. Some units overlook the landscaped courtyard and garden areas, while others are closer to on-site parking for added convenience. Prospective residents can select the configuration that best matches their mobility needs and personal preferences, knowing that maintenance is handled by the community.
Dining follows an all-day schedule with meals prepared to order in a restaurant-style setting. Residents may drop in at their convenience or reserve the private dining room for family gatherings. Menus are planned to support balanced nutrition, and staff accommodate common dietary restrictions. Table service eliminates the need for self-service lines, and take-out meals can be arranged for residents who prefer to dine in their apartments.
The community offers an activity center, billiards room, movie theater, fitness center with structured exercise programs, and both indoor and outdoor walking paths. Daily activities range from reminiscence programs and intergenerational events to social outings in the Williamsburg area. Residents can visit the library and computer lounge for quiet study or join group health and wellness classes designed to maintain strength and balance.
